NAME
       Moose::Autobox::Hash - the Hash role

SYNOPOSIS
	 use Moose::Autobox;

	 print { one => 1, two => 2 }->keys->join(', '); # prints 'one, two'

DESCRIPTION
       This is a role to describes a Hash value.

METHODS
       delete
       merge
	   Takes a hashref and returns a new hashref with right precedence
	   shallow merging.

       hslice
	   Slices a hash but returns the keys and values as a new hashref.
